About Imane
Imane Boulares is a licensed professional counselor (LPC) practicing in Texas who works with concerns that include stress, anxiety, relationship and family issues, self-esteem, coping with life changes, trauma and abuse, intimacy-related difficulties, anger, compassion fatigue, and ADHD.
Background and approach
She also addresses related areas such as attachment and abandonment concerns, body image, caregiver stress, codependency, communication and control issues, impulsivity, and family of origin problems. With three years of clinical experience, she frames care around respect, sensitivity, and compassion while adapting interventions to each person’s situation.
Imane emphasizes collaborative planning, shaping conversations and treatment steps to match what a client needs and prefers. She encourages clients to recognize that starting therapy is a meaningful step and aims to create an environment that supports that courage.
Her practice combines practical problem-solving with attention to emotional patterns so clients can build clearer goals, strengthen coping skills, and navigate relationship or life transitions more effectively.
Evidence-Based Approaches and Online Options
Imane uses evidence-based therapeutic techniques presented in accessible, practical ways. She often applies cognitive and behavioral strategies to help identify unhelpful thought patterns, develop coping skills, and build concrete behavior changes for issues like anxiety, stress, impulsivity, and ADHD-related challenges. She also works with attachment-informed methods that explore relationship and family dynamics to improve communication, boundaries, and emotional understanding.Choosing the right approach is part of the therapeutic process and happens collaboratively. The therapist works with each client to identify goals, tries different strategies as needed, and adjusts the plan based on what feels most effective and aligned with the client’s preferences.
Online options include video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ging, offering flexibility for different schedules and comfort levels. These formats make it easier to access licensed professionals from home or elsewhere, accommodate busy routines, and support ongoing progress through shorter check-ins or longer sessions as needed.
